Course Details
• Understanding Contractual Intent: This unit will cover the importance of establishing clear contractual intent, including defining terms, obligations, and expectations for all parties involved.
• Legal Framework of Contractual Agreements: This unit will delve into the legal aspects of contracts, including regulations, compliance, and potential liabilities.
• Types of Contracts: This unit will explore the various types of contracts, such as fixed-price, cost-reimbursable, time-and-materials, and unit-price contracts.
• Contract Negotiation and Drafting: This unit will cover the negotiation and drafting process of contracts, including tips and strategies for negotiating favorable terms.
• Risk Management in Contracts: This unit will discuss methods for identifying and mitigating risks in contractual agreements, including the use of clauses and insurance.
• Performance Management in Contracts: This unit will cover techniques for managing and measuring contract performance, including the use of metrics and key performance indicators.
• Contract Change Management: This unit will delve into the process of managing changes to contracts, including the impact on scope, schedule, and budget.
• Contract Dispute Resolution: This unit will cover methods for resolving contract disputes, including negotiation, mediation, and litigation.
• Best Practices in Contractual Intent & Change Management: This unit will provide a summary of best practices and strategies for successful contractual intent and change management.
